Break e continue

1 resposta
JvDK

com este exemplo rapidinho, você iniciante, já saberá como funciona…
podemos usar [color=blue]break[/color] para encerrar execução switch e também para encerrar um laço do tipo while, do-while ou for.

veja O [color=blue]exemplo[/color]:

for (int i=0; i<10; i++) { System.out.print(i); if (i==5) { System.out.println("Encerrando o laço!"); //laço ainda não encerrado! break; //laço encerrado! } } //este trecho de programa irá exibir na tela "012345 Encerando o laço"

o laço é encerrado quando a variável [color=blue]i[/color] passar a valer.

1 Resposta

JvDK

aproveitando este tópico, por uma resposta deixarei explicado de como funciona este comando O ([color=red]continue[/color]), bom primeiro deixa explicado que [color=blue]break[/color] e [color=blue]continue[/color] são comandos de controle sobre qualquer estrutura alastrada de loops (repetições)

a declaração continue interrompe a execução de um loop, avaliando novamente a expressão lógica, [color=blue]exemplo[/color]:

for (int i=0; i<10; i++) { if (i==5) { continue; } System.out.print(i); }

agora irá exibir na tela "[telefone removido]". Veja que o número 5 não foi exibido. Quando o programa encontra a instrução continue, ele pula toda as instruções seguintes da repetição atual e inicia o passo seguinte.

Criado 23 de dezembro de 2011
Ultima resposta 23 de dez. de 2011
Respostas 1
Participantes 1